Marketing Coordinator jobs in Jamestown, NY

Marketing Coordinator coordinates and implements marketing communications projects. Supports the planning and execution of trade shows, special events, and conferences to showcase products and amplify messaging. Being a Marketing Coordinator creates consistent themes, messaging, and branding in all communication touch points, including advertising and social media. Sources and develops content and visual collateral for campaigns. Additionally, Marketing Coordinator tracks projects and prepares status reports for stakeholders. Liaises with the media, vendors, and internal sales and product teams.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Marketing Coordinator work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. To be a Marketing Coordinator typ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Opened in August 2018 in Jamestown, New York, the National Comedy Center offers an unprecedented

    visitor experience using state-of-the-art technology, interactivity and personalization to create a true 21st

    Century museum environment. It is a destination for national audiences of diverse constituencies— from

    young students learning about legendary comedians for the very first time to devout comedy fans,

    advanced researchers, and comedic artists themselves.

    USA Today named the National Comedy Center the “Best New Museum” in the country; TIME magazine

    named it one of its “World’s Greatest Places;” and People magazine called it one of its “100 Reasons to

    Love America.” In 2021, the National Comedy Center was featured in The New York Times, on CBS Saturday

    Morning, CBS Sunday Morning and on NBC’s TODAY Show, which called it “the Smithsonian of Comedy.”

    The National Comedy Center also operates the nearby Lucille Ball Desi Arnaz Museum, which is dedicated

    to honoring the lives and legacies of Ball and Arnaz, as well as the influence of their landmark Desilu

    Studios. The Center presents its acclaimed Lucille Ball Comedy Festival each August, which, for over thirty

    years, has showcased rising young comedians and comedy legends including Jerry Seinfeld, Bob Newhart,

    Lily Tomlin, John Mulaney, Amy Schumer, The Smothers Brothers, Jay Leno, Joan Rivers, Sebastian

    Maniscalco, Trevor Noah, Ellen DeGeneres, Jim Gaffigan, Ray Romano, and Paula Poundstone.

Jamestown is a city in southern Chautauqua County, New York, United States. The population was 31,146 at the 2010 census and was estimated at 29,591 in 2017. Situated between Lake Erie to the northwest and the Allegheny National Forest to the south, Jamestown is the largest population center in the county. Nearby Chautauqua Lake is a freshwater resource used by fishermen, boaters and naturalists. Notable people from Jamestown include comedian Lucille Ball, U.S. Supreme Court justice and Nuremberg chief prosecutor Robert H.
